It's totally going to depend on many variables you have not yet specified

Where will you park, at the hotel? How much would that be? At an outlying train station? How much would that be (considerably less than parking at a hotel)? Which route would you be taking? How much would the tolls be? What are you driving? Saying two fillups is meaningless unless we know how much gas you actually plan on using.

The cheapest way is probably the train to New York, then one of the cheap buses to Boston.

Metropark to Penn Station $10 each way. Buses are like $20 or $30 each way depending on dates and time. If cheap is your preferred method, it's going to be hard to beat the bus.

If convenience matters the bus may not be a decent alternative.
